Output 5dd2f7a293d232e26113317d2b6b18a1a540362aa182420552f16024f8d0c94c:0

value
127954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 617ffd80ceaf87b77c7b32843873fbe5f238fb04 OP_EQUAL
address
3AaYo4zDLhuyLMD2Ke7tBygUvhYaggbq65
transaction
5dd2f7a293d232e26113317d2b6b18a1a540362aa182420552f16024f8d0c94c
spent
true